    Support Creativity Undergraduate Scholarship

    Urgency: Medium

    The Undergraduate Scholarship offers $1,000 to undergraduate students in designated northeastern states pursuing degrees in creative arts. Selection is based on project submissions and financial need, without considering GPA.

    Key requirements (4)

    Program rules and conditions. Uploads and file types are listed under Required documents.

    Financial need
    • This program is open to students enrolled in undergraduate programs at higher education institutions in Connecticut, New Jersey, New York, or Pennsylvania.
    • Applicants must be working on a degree in any field of creative arts, including (but not limited to) animation, architecture, cartooning, computer animation, design, digital art, digital design, digital media, graphic design, electronic art, electronic media, entertainment art….
    • They are not required to be U.S. citizens.
    • Selection is based on those submissions and financial needs; GPA is not considered.

    Required documents

    Materials you may need to upload or submit; check the official application for the final list.

    • Financial documentation (if required)

    Applying

    Applicants must submit a project and an essay to demonstrate their passion and explain their work.
